How much do learning project man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for learning project manager in California is $95,295.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$74,000.00 and $111,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a learning project manager do?

A Learning Project Manager is responsible for overseeing the planning, implementation, and delivery of learning and development projects within an organization. They coordinate teams, manage budgets and timelines, and ensure that training programs meet organizational goals and quality standards. Their work often involves collaborating with subject matter experts, instructional designers, and stakeholders to create effective learning solutions. Ultimately, they ensure that training initiatives are delivered on time and achieve the desired outcomes.

What are some common challenges learning project managers face when coordinating cross-functional training initiatives?

Learning Project Managers often encounter challenges such as aligning stakeholders with differing priorities, managing tight deadlines, and ensuring consistent communication across departments. Balancing the needs of subject matter experts, instructional designers, and learners can require strong organizational and interpersonal skills. Additionally, adapting to changing project scopes or resource constraints is a frequent aspect of the role, making flexibility and proactive problem-solving essential for success.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a learning project manager?

To thrive as a Learning Project Manager, you need expertise in instructional design, project management, and adult learning principles, often supported by a degree in education or a related field. Familiarity with learning management systems (LMS), project management tools like Asana or Trello, and certifications such as PMP or CPLP is highly valued. Strong communication, organizational, and leadership skills help coordinate teams and engage stakeholders effectively. These competencies are crucial for delivering impactful learning solutions on time and within budget, ensuring organizational training goals are met.

Job description

Wilson Sonsini is the premier legal advisor to technology, life sciences, and other growth enterprises worldwide. We represent companies at every stage of development, from entrepreneurial start-ups to multibillion-dollar global corporations, as well as the venture firms, private equity firms, and investment banks that finance and advise them. The firm has approximately 1,100 attorneys in 17 offices: 13 in the U.S., two in China, and two in Europe. Our broad spectrum of practices and entrepreneurial spirit allow exceptional opportunities for professional achievement and career growth.

The IT Project Manager will serve as a critical link between the Information Technology team and business stakeholders, ensuring projects are well-defined, aligned to strategic goals, and successfully delivered. This role will operate within a PMO framework, driving governance, prioritization, and standardized delivery practices while managing a portfolio of technology and AI-related projects.

This position is available as a fully remote opportunity.


In partnership with Business Analysts and cross-functional teams, the Project Manager will focus on execution, stakeholder alignment, and delivery outcomes, helping bring innovative solutions to life while improving efficiency, scalability, and overall business impact.

Responsibilities

  • Lead end-to-end delivery of projects within a PMO-driven framework, ensuring alignment with organizational strategy, governance standards, and best practices.

  • Manage a portfolio of projects of varying size and complexity, with a strong focus on AI-enabled initiatives, automation, and digital innovation.

  • Develop, maintain, and execute detailed project plans including scope, schedule, budget, risks, and dependencies.

  • Partner with cross-functional stakeholders to define business requirements and ensure successful delivery of solutions that drive measurable outcomes.

  • Drive PMO standards and governance, including project intake, prioritization, stage gates, and status reporting.

  • Provide clear and concise updates to leadership through executive dashboards, presentations, and portfolio-level reporting.

  • Facilitate regular stakeholder meetings, steering committees, and working sessions to ensure alignment and transparency.

  • Coordinate internal teams and external vendors to ensure seamless project execution and delivery.

  • Assist in the evaluation of software solutions, including AI platforms, ensuring alignment with business needs and enterprise architecture.

  • Analyze and optimize business processes, proactively identifying opportunities for efficiency, automation, and continuous improvement.

  • Drive adoption of new technologies through structured change management practices, training, and stakeholder engagement.

  • Support in gathering, documenting, and validating business and functional requirements through stakeholder interviews, workshops, and process analysis.

  • Coordinate end-user communications, including announcements, updates, and feedback collection during and after implementation.

  • Monitor user adoption and feedback and recommend enhancements and solutions to improve usability and adoption.

  • Serve as the liaison between IT, business teams, and leadership to ensure alignment across all project phases.

  • Ensure comprehensive documentation of project artifacts, decisions, risks, and lessons learned.

  • Support the continuous improvement of PMO processes, tools, templates, and reporting standards.

Requirements

  • Strong experience working within a PMO environment, including governance, portfolio management, and standardized delivery frameworks.

  • Proven ability to manage multiple projects concurrently while meeting deadlines and maintaining high-quality outcomes.

  • Hands-on experience with Smartsheet, including building advanced solutions, dashboards, and workflow automations.

  • Foundational understanding of AI tools and technologies, with experience or strong interest in applying AI to business problems.

  •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with a proactive, solution-oriented mindset.

  • Experience eliciting and documenting requirements from stakeholders at all organizational levels.

  • Ability to influence, build relationships, and manage competing priorities across teams.

  • Excellent organizational skills with strong attention to detail and sense of urgency.

  • Strong communication skills, including the ability to translate technical concepts for non-technical audiences.

  • Experience delivering executive-level presentations and leading discussions with senior stakeholders.

  • Solid understanding of software development lifecycle (SDLC), web technologies, and enterprise systems.

  • Experience with change management methodologies and driving user adoption.

  • Ability to work independently and thrive in a fast-paced, high-demand environment.

  • Strong business acumen with a focus on delivering measurable value.

  • Demonstrated curiosity and continuous learning mindset, especially in emerging technologies and AI innovation.


Qualifications

  • 5+ years of experience in IT project management, business analysis, or related roles.

  • Experience managing or contributing to AI, automation, or digital transformation initiatives preferred.

  • Smartsheet Product and Solution Certification strongly preferred.

  • PMP certification or equivalent project management training strongly preferred.

  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Systems, or related field preferred.
